T20I Stats and Records at R. Premadasa Stadium
- Total matches: 55
- Matches won batting first: 23
- Matches won bowling first: 31
- Average first innings scores: 143
- Average second innings scores: 128
- Highest total recorded: 215/5 (19.4 Ov) by Bangladesh vs Sri Lanka
- Lowest total recorded: 80/10 (17.2 Ov) by Afghanistan vs England
- Highest score chased: 215/5 (19.4 Ov) by Bangladesh vs Sri Lanka
- Lowest score defended: 115/6 (20 Ov) by South Africa vs Sri Lanka

R. Premadasa Stadium Pitch Report
The pitch at R. Premadasa Stadium typically exhibits a preference for batters in the early stages of T20Is but gradually transforms into a spinner-friendly wicket as the game advances. A balanced contest between bat and ball throughout the match at this venue is expected to take place. Pursuing a target on this pitch may pose challenges, making the decision to bat first a likely choice for the captain who wins the toss.

SL vs ZIM 1st T20I, Probable Playing XI
Sri Lanka: Kusal Mendis (wk), Pathum Nissanka, Sadeera Samarawickrama, Charith Asalanka, Wanindu Hasaranga (c), Dhananjaya de Silva, Angelo Mathews, Dasun Shanaka, Dushmantha Chameera, Dilshan Madushanka, Maheesh Theekshana
Zimbabwe: Ryan Burl, Craig Ervine, Joylord Gumbie (wk), Tinashe Kamunhukamwe, Sean Williams, Sikandar Raza (c), Brian Bennett, Luke Jongwe, Wellington Masakadza, Blessing Muzarabani, Richard Ngarava
